Let start by saying i have searched and searched the internet the afterdawn forums and called people offering this service with little to no luck and am confused from some of the info i have received

i own the local computer repair store and lately i have gotten a few calls about the fat ps3 laser (kem/s 400)going bad. i have done plenty of these replacements buying them from ebay and such.then i found a local guy who sells big time on ebay and started buying from him local($50 a piece).i know its not a bad price but here is what im looking to do.i have a guy that is great with soldering and we have purchased a few diodes(6) to be exact in doing all of these we managed to get one working.with very little effort at all. the problem is i have 5 that all appear to work.they light up blue and red and seem to focus correctly (from what i can see with out any electronic help)my goal is to be able to replace the diodes and save everyone money the cost is about 20 for the diode vs 50 for a laser assembly plus a mark up if sold to a customer.i'd love to get that down for alot of reasons

my question is this for all you that have tried this or know anything about this process.is there a way to calibrate these things or am i wrong in thinking that calibrating these is the problem.does it involve things like an oscilloscope or other tools (if so any explanation would be (helpful)

i have read on other forums about a disk that does this for sony and big expensive machines also the disk thing i do not buy the machines i do but also people have said about a computer program that can do it but i question that because how would you hook up the laser to the pc?

any help would be appreciated and not only help me but i hope we can share all the information with ps3 users to save us all some money and not keep forking out to sony
